Transaction 143f5fd3fdd79efa457aacb73838f1d23960ce0f5048ab2a3905e32b852dcaed

2 Input
2 Outputs
  • 143f5fd3fdd79efa457aacb73838f1d23960ce0f5048ab2a3905e32b852dcaed:0
  • value  1405322
    address  3QuE2UCyrM6weZ6FQnBiBpgAUtghA552xK
  • 143f5fd3fdd79efa457aacb73838f1d23960ce0f5048ab2a3905e32b852dcaed:1
  • value  491626
    address  32Dk49vyS12tWfNDnFEisTzPywA4ZcvZ6e